Frequently Asked Questions
How can I find a reputable optometrist in Lambert, MS?
In a smaller town like Lambert, word-of-mouth is often the best method. Ask for recommendations from your primary care doctor at the local clinic, neighbors, or friends at community centers. You can also search the Mississippi Board of Optometry's online licensee database to verify credentials. Additionally, check with local pharmacies, as they often have insights into which eye doctors in the area are trusted by the community.
What eye care services are typically available from optometrists serving the Lambert area?
Optometrists in and around Lambert generally provide comprehensive eye exams, prescriptions for glasses and contact lenses, and diagnosis/managing of common eye conditions like dry eye, glaucoma, and diabetic eye disease. Given the rural setting, many also prioritize managing ocular conditions related to systemic health issues prevalent in the region. For specialized surgical care, they will refer patients to ophthalmologists in larger nearby cities like Clarksdale or Oxford.
Do optometrists in Lambert accept my vision or medical insurance?
Most optometry practices in Lambert accept major medical insurance (like Medicare, Medicaid, and Blue Cross) for medically necessary eye exams. For vision-specific plans (like VSP or EyeMed), it's best to call the office directly to verify participation, as network participation can vary. Given the limited number of providers in a small town, it's crucial to confirm this before scheduling an appointment to avoid unexpected out-of-pocket costs.

How far in advance do I typically need to book an eye exam in Lambert, MS?
Wait times can vary. With potentially fewer optometry practices in Lambert itself, you may need to book a routine exam several weeks in advance. For more urgent concerns, such as sudden vision changes or eye injuries, most offices will try to accommodate same-day or next-day appointments. It's advisable to schedule your annual exam well ahead of time, especially at the end of the year when many patients use remaining insurance benefits.
